I have a JDM SiR gauge that I bought off ebay and took waay to long to try it out. The speedometer works but the tach is off by about 4000 RPM and the gas gauge doesn't seem to move. Anyone have any tips for being able to salvage/swap the gauge face and even the needles from this JDM gauge to my current one?

Anyone else seen this on a JDM gauge and able to fix it??
